Our client, a leading investment firm specializing in venture capital and real estate, is seeking an Executive Assistant to provide essential support to multiple executives. With a competitive salary of $60-80 per hr, this role offers the opportunity to make a meaningful impact from wherever you work best. This is a maternity leave coverage until the end of the year, however there may be a need for another hire to the team in early 2026. Find out exactly what skills, experience, and qualifications you will need to succeed in this role before applying below.THE JOBAs an Executive Assistant, you'll provide high-level support while contributing to essential operational and analytical tasks. Your responsibilities will include:Event Planning: Organize team-building activities, executive meetings, and special events, coordinating all logistics to ensure seamless execution.Financial Reporting: Use intermediate to advanced Excel skills to prepare reports on KPIs, including NOI, Debt Service, ROI, IRR, Annual ROI, Equity Multiples, and Sensitivity Analysis.Market Research: Conduct detailed real estate market research and provide insights to support strategic decision-making.Project Management: Assist with key projects by tracking progress, deadlines, and resources, providing regular updates to the executive team.Calendar Coordination: Manage multiple executive calendars, schedule appointments, and prioritize meetings for smooth, efficient days.Travel Arrangements: Book and coordinate travel plans for executives, arranging complex itineraries and accommodations.Expense Management: Prepare and track expense reports for multiple executives, ensuring accuracy and timely submissions.Document Preparation: Draft, edit, and organize documents, presentations, and reports to support executive needs.Communication Liaison: Serve as the first point of contact, handling calls and emails professionally and with discretion.Special Assignments: Take on ad-hoc projects as needed, bringing enthusiasm and attention to detail to each task.ABOUT YOUProject Pro: Organized and deadline-driven, you manage multiple priorities and stay on top of project milestones.Tech-Savvy: Comfortable with Microsoft Office and quick to adapt to new systems.Professional & Discreet: You handle sensitive information with confidentiality and professionalism.Adaptable & Resourceful: Thrive in a fast-paced environment and enjoy working with multiple team members and departments.Excellent Communicator: Clear, confident, and proactive in communication, whether with team members or external contacts.PERKS AND BENEFITSThis remote role offers a competitive base salary of $130K-$150k per year when perm with potential performance-based bonuses should the role covert to a perm role. Join a supportive, growth-oriented team and build a foundation for future career advancement in a fast-paced, team-focused environment.
